This year, the Barclay Farmstead has transformed into a Dickens-themed holiday house great for Christmas picture opportunities. Its last date that it will be open to the public is Sunday, Dec. 1 from 1 to 4 p.m.

The display features department houses, pieces of Victorian clothing, as well as a wedding dress from a wedding in 1854 from the Barclay Friends collection. The groom was the grandson of a Revolutionary Colonel who fought alongside George Washington and was a personal friend of his.

One room is based on the Charles Dickens novel “Great Expectations.”
